Output 652641257f4bfcdbe807068933265711f7242a7bf325aabafc1c32e70062e3e0:2

value
523946
script pubkey
OP_0 OP_PUSHBYTES_32 5b71a14bf46184cfc77a4ebc6ff5aab26a57efff439301d9d57504a7c7fec4fa
address
bc1qtdc6zjl5vxzvl3m6f67xlad2kf490mllgwfsrkw4w5z203l7cnaqdqwy90
transaction
652641257f4bfcdbe807068933265711f7242a7bf325aabafc1c32e70062e3e0